Landscape Engineer, Surface Maintenance

Landscape Engineer, Surface Maintenance

📣 Job Ad

Saudi Diyar Consultants

Full-time
Role Summary
The Landscape Engineer is responsible for safeguarding and delivering the approved landscape design intent during construction. As part of the Construction Supervision Consultant team, this role ensures that all landscape works—including hardscape, softscape, and irrigation—are executed in full compliance with approved drawings, specifications, materials, and design intent, while meeting safety, quality, sustainability, and durability standards. This position bridges landscape design and site execution to ensure faithful realization of the approved landscape vision.

Key Responsibilities
  • Ensure all landscape works comply with approved landscape design packages, specifications, drawings, and design intent.
  • Interpret landscape designs into clear, buildable, and inspectable site requirements.
  • Conduct site inspections of landscape works including hardscape, softscape, irrigation systems, water features, street furniture, and associated landscape elements.
  • Review landscape materials, samples, mock-ups, shop drawings, and method statements to ensure compliance with approved aesthetics, durability, constructability, and project standards.
  • Monitor consistency between approved samples and installed works, identify non-compliance, and coordinate corrective actions with contractors.
  • Coordinate with architects, civil engineers, irrigation engineers, contractors, and specialist landscape subcontractors to resolve technical issues without compromising design intent.
  • Participate in QA/QC processes, issuing site instructions, observation reports, and NCRs as required while maintaining accurate inspection and reporting records.
  • Ensure landscape works comply with applicable building codes, environmental requirements, safety regulations, and local authority standards.
  • Support testing, commissioning, snagging, handover, and defect liability inspections related to landscape and irrigation works.

Qualifications & Experience
  • Bachelor’s degree in Landscape Architecture, Architecture, Civil Engineering, or a related field.
  • Minimum 10 years’ experience in landscape construction supervision and project delivery.
  • Proven experience on large-scale developments, such as public realm projects, mixed-use developments, resorts, theme parks, or master-planned communities.
  • Strong knowledge of hardscape and softscape construction techniques, irrigation systems, landscape materials, finishes, and installation methodologies.

Skills & Competencies
  • Strong eye for detail, proportions, materials, finishes, and planting quality.
  • Ability to translate landscape design concepts into effective site execution.
  • Excellent coordination, communication, and technical reporting skills.
  • Confident and professional site presence with the ability to work under tight schedules and high-quality expectations.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to manage multiple interfaces on site.
